cui/source/tabpages/chardlg.cxx              |   12 ++++++------
 sw/source/uibase/sidebar/PageStylesPanel.cxx |    6 +++---
 2 files changed, 9 insertions(+), 9 deletions(-)

New commits:
commit 05dafbdc9d7e6755d67d63e58cec3cc1f9038848
Author:     Caolán McNamara <[email protected]>
AuthorDate: Thu Nov 7 08:26:42 2024 +0000
Commit:     Caolán McNamara <[email protected]>
CommitDate: Thu Nov 7 13:27:33 2024 +0100

    cid#1634480 Use of auto that causes a copy
    
    and
    
    cid#1634481 Use of auto that causes a copy
    
    Change-Id: Ia301cc4ffae4ad451dfafb90c63cc8feb0eb0ec6
    Reviewed-on: https://gerrit.libreoffice.org/c/core/+/176194
    Reviewed-by: Caolán McNamara <[email protected]>
    Tested-by: Jenkins

diff --git a/cui/source/tabpages/chardlg.cxx b/cui/source/tabpages/chardlg.cxx
index 235bda92d184..62ed6940dd38 100644
--- a/cui/source/tabpages/chardlg.cxx
+++ b/cui/source/tabpages/chardlg.cxx
@@ -2099,9 +2099,9 @@ bool SvxCharEffectsPage::FillItemSet( SfxItemSet* rSet )
     if ( bChanged )
     {
         SvxUnderlineItem aNewItem( eUnder, nWhich );
-        auto aNamedColor = m_xUnderlineColorLB->GetSelectedEntry();
-        aNewItem.SetColor(aNamedColor.m_aColor);
-        aNewItem.setComplexColor(aNamedColor.getComplexColor());
+        const NamedColor& rNamedColor = 
m_xUnderlineColorLB->GetSelectedEntry();
+        aNewItem.SetColor(rNamedColor.m_aColor);
+        aNewItem.setComplexColor(rNamedColor.getComplexColor());
         rSet->Put(aNewItem);
         bModified = true;
     }
@@ -2138,9 +2138,9 @@ bool SvxCharEffectsPage::FillItemSet( SfxItemSet* rSet )
     if ( bChanged )
     {
         SvxOverlineItem aNewItem( eOver, nWhich );
-        auto aNamedColor = m_xOverlineColorLB->GetSelectedEntry();
-        aNewItem.SetColor(aNamedColor.m_aColor);
-        aNewItem.setComplexColor(aNamedColor.getComplexColor());
+        const NamedColor& rNamedColor = m_xOverlineColorLB->GetSelectedEntry();
+        aNewItem.SetColor(rNamedColor.m_aColor);
+        aNewItem.setComplexColor(rNamedColor.getComplexColor());
         rSet->Put(aNewItem);
         bModified = true;
     }
diff --git a/sw/source/uibase/sidebar/PageStylesPanel.cxx 
b/sw/source/uibase/sidebar/PageStylesPanel.cxx
index 881ce78d3eb3..e35640cd6fbd 100644
--- a/sw/source/uibase/sidebar/PageStylesPanel.cxx
+++ b/sw/source/uibase/sidebar/PageStylesPanel.cxx
@@ -552,9 +552,9 @@ void PageStylesPanel::ModifyFillColor()
     {
         case SOLID:
         {
-            auto aNamedColor =  mxBgColorLB->GetSelectedEntry();
-            XFillColorItem aItem(OUString(), aNamedColor.m_aColor);
-            aItem.setComplexColor(aNamedColor.getComplexColor());
+            const NamedColor& rNamedColor = mxBgColorLB->GetSelectedEntry();
+            XFillColorItem aItem(OUString(), rNamedColor.m_aColor);
+            aItem.setComplexColor(rNamedColor.getComplexColor());
             
aItem.setComplexColor(mxBgColorLB->GetSelectedEntry().getComplexColor());
             GetBindings()->GetDispatcher()->ExecuteList(SID_ATTR_PAGE_COLOR, 
SfxCallMode::RECORD, { &aItem });
         }

Reply via email to